About Sharon E. Clarke
Sharon E. Clarke is a scholar working on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, Surgery, Ecology and Water Science and Technology, having authored 87 papers that have together received 2.1k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Hydrology and Sediment Transport Processes (10 papers), Hydrology and Watershed Management Studies (9 papers), Radiopharmaceutical Chemistry and Applications (8 papers), Medical Imaging and Pathology Studies (8 papers), Cerebrovascular and Carotid Artery Diseases (7 papers), Thyroid Cancer Diagnosis and Treatment (7 papers), Radiomics and Machine Learning in Medical Imaging (7 papers) and MRI in cancer diagnosis (6 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ism (434 citations),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ging (546 citations), Nature and Landscape Conservation (247 citations), Water Science and Technology (208 citations) and Ecology (334 citations). Sharon E. Clarke has collaborated with scholars based in United Kingdom, Canada and United States. Frequent co-authors include Kelly M. Burnett, Brian K. Rutt, Peter Lind, Markus Dietlein, Wim J.G. Oyen, Emilio Bombardieri, Michael Laßmann, Jan Tennvall, Markus Luster and Andreu F. Costa. Their work appears in journals such as Nuclear Medicine Communications, European Journal of Nuclear Medicine and Molecular Imaging, Ecological Applications, Clinical Otolaryngology and Journal of Magnetic Resonance Imaging.
